大家好,我目前正在为我的博客制作博客档案。我可以按年和月调用博客列表,但我的问题是我的月以整数显示。这张图片将显示它

我创建了一个ArchiveRepository
public IQueryable<ArchiveListModel> AchiveList()
{
var ac = from Post in db.Posts
group Post by new { Post.DateTime.Year, Post.DateTime.Month }
into dategroup
select new ArchiveListModel()
{
AchiveYear = dategroup.Key.Year,
AchiveMonth = dategroup.Key.Month,
PostCount = dategroup.Count()
};
return ac;
}
Run Code Online (Sandbox Code Playgroud)
我在我的控制器中调用它
public ActionResult Archive()
{
var archivelst = repository.AchiveList().ToList();
return View(archivelst);
}
Run Code Online (Sandbox Code Playgroud)
然后在我的视图中显示它
<h2>Archives</h2>
<table>
<tr>
<th>
AchiveYear
</th>
<th>
AchiveMonth
</th>
<th>
PostCount
</th>
</tr>
@foreach (var item in Model) {
<tr>
<td>
@item.AchiveYear …Run Code Online (Sandbox Code Playgroud) 我有一个存档 foo.tar.gz(实际大小为 8M),其中包含一个大型稀疏文件(大约 10G)。
我的问题是,如何在不提取存档的情况下知道实际的稀疏文件大小?
我有一个 WordPress 网站,并且有一个简单的 div,其中包含从 ACF 选项字段调用的背景图像,footer.php如下所示:
<div id="footer" style="background-image: url('<?php the_field('footer_background', 'options'); ?>');">
Run Code Online (Sandbox Code Playgroud)
这在我的所有页面和模板上都完美运行。但是,当进入正在调用的博客类别(从博客页面中的类别小部件)时,它archive.php会将 URL 转换为图像 ID 并输出,'85'而不是 URL。
我尝试从 archive.php 中删除除页眉和页脚调用之外的所有代码,以防万一我在那里有一些东西,但仍然没有运气。ACF 字段肯定设置为“url”,因此它在其他地方都适用。
有什么想法为什么它会转换为archive.php页面上的 ID 吗?
我的项目运行得很好,在模拟器和真实设备上都没有警告,但是当我尝试存档它时,我收到此错误:
意外的重复任务:
1)目标“SwiftDataTables”(项目“Pods”)已将命令从“/myAppPath/Pods/SwiftDataTables/SwiftDataTables/SwiftDataTables.bundle/column-sort-descending.png”复制到“/Users/Marius/Library/Developer/Xcode” /DerivedData/myAppName-bvaclcqghnevllgdezgzmpfvrzrz/Build/Intermediates.noindex/ArchiveIntermediates/myAppName/IntermediateBuildFilesPath/UninstalledProducts/iphoneos/SwiftDataTables.framework/column-sort-descending.png'
2)目标“SwiftDataTables”(项目“Pods”)已将命令从“/myAppPath/Pods/SwiftDataTables/SwiftDataTables/SwiftDataTables.bundle/column-sort-descending.png”复制到“/Users/Marius/Library/Developer/Xcode” /DerivedData/myAppName-bvaclcqghnevllgdezgzmpfvrzrz/Build/Intermediates.noindex/ArchiveIntermediates/myAppName/IntermediateBuildFilesPath/UninstalledProducts/iphoneos/SwiftDataTables.framework/column-sort-descending.png'
我收到此错误 3 次,每次针对SwiftDataTables中的每张图片一次。
我已经尝试清理项目,卸载并重新安装有问题的库,并从派生数据中删除所有文件。从我从其他类似问题中看到的情况来看,解决方案通常是检查文件是否未在目标/构建阶段的复制捆绑资源和编译源中列出,但我找不到任何列出两次的文件。
提前致谢。
我在 S3 (4TB) 上有大约 80,000,000 个 50KB 文件,我想将其传输到 Glacier DA。我开始意识到将大量小文件传输到 Glacier 的成本效率低下。
假设我不介意将文件归档到单个(或多个)tar/zip 中 - 将这些文件转换到 Glacier DA 的最佳实践是什么?
需要注意的是,我只在 S3 上有这些文件,而不在任何本地计算机上。
好的,这是我的脚本
#!/bin/bash
cd /var/backups/System/
unzip Themes.zip
exit 0
Run Code Online (Sandbox Code Playgroud)
我需要脚本在解压缩受保护的zip文件(即Themes.zip)时自动输入密码.由于用户不知道密码,因此在解压缩zip存档时需要通过脚本输入密码.希望这会产生吗?
我正在开发一个 iPhone 应用程序,我的测试版用户(通过 Hockey)报告了一些我无法重现的问题。我相信这与我通过 xcode 在我的设备上运行时得到的内容和测试用户通过 hockey 从存档包中得到的内容之间的构建差异有关。有什么方法可以让 xcode 将与我发布给测试用户的版本相同的版本放在我的设备上吗?
我有这样的文件:
aaa-xxx-random1.xml aaa-xxx-random2.xml aaa-yyy-random3.xml aaa-zzz-random4.xml aaa-zzz-random5.xml
如何在PowerShell中解析它以获取变量中的第二个三元组?
预期产量:
xxx xxx yyy zzz zzz
在shell中将是:
for f in `ls`; do
echo $f | cut -d "-" -f 2
done
Run Code Online (Sandbox Code Playgroud)
这样做的目的是创建一个由trigram命名的存档,并将同一系列中的所有XML文件移动到创建的存档中.
我写了一个小的网络爬虫,并且知道响应是一个zip文件。
以我对golang编程的有限经验,我只知道如何解压缩现有文件。
是否可以将Response.Body解压缩到内存中而不预先保存在硬盘中?